Business Council Hosts Westchester's Hall Of Fame Awards

NEW ROCHELLE, N.Y. --  More than 600 people from the Westchester business community saluted the winners at the Business Council of Westchester's 12th Annual Business Hall of Fame Awards.

The Awards were held at the Glen Island Harbour Club in New Rochelle and broke records for attendance, sponsorship and fundraising, said Marsha Gordon, President and CEO of the Business Council.

“It’s our 12th year of having the Business Hall of Fame awards and this was the best one yet,” Gordon said. “The event was special for so many reasons, but mainly because it represents the best and brightest within Westchester’s proud business community.” This year's honorees are: Ruth H. Mahoney, president of Key Bank's Hudson Valley/Metro NY District with the Corporate Citizen Award; Patrick L. Vaccaro, managing partner of Jackson Lewis LLP with the Entrepreneurial Award; Christopher and Sean Murphy, Murphy Brothers Contracting Inc., with the Small Business Award; Glenn Pacchiana, president and CEO of Thalle Industries Inc. with the Family Business Award; and Judith Huntington, president and CEO of The College of New Rochelle with the Women in Business Award. 

Since its inception, the Business Hall of Fame has inducted 60 business leaders. The names of this year's winners will be added to a plaque displayed at the Westchester County Airport.
